I just bought a dlink 655 from amazon and for some reason the router stops broadcasting on wifi. I cannot connect to it through my laptop or ps3. The only thing that fixes this is removing the plug from the back of it and putting it back in, once i do this, the SSID shows up once again and all is well until the next day (or 2 days after)

weird. any ideas? i thought about upgrading the firmware but I'm on 2.00NA which is weird because the dlink shows a version before that to be the latest
